Текущий архив: 2003.04.03;
Скачать: CL | DM;
ВнизADO и DBF Найти похожие ветки
← →
StarCon (2003-03-17 13:44) [0]возможно ли работать с файлами формата DBF через ADO?
я поставил Microsoft.Jet.OLEDB.4.0 в свойствах ADOConnection
и получаю ошибку - unrecognized Database Format
что я делаю не так?
← →
sniknik (2003-03-17 13:48) [1]строку неправильно задаеш (скорее всего)
попробуй
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\;Extended Properties=dBase 5.0;Persist Security Info=False
← →
StarCon (2003-03-17 14:46) [2]да, скорее всего...
попробовал, как было предложено - коннект есть, но если указать в качестве БД файл ДБФ формата, то получаю ошибку -
Object or provider is not capable of performing requested operation
:(
← →
PONTIY (2003-03-17 14:48) [3]разве Jet это не драйвер для mdf-формата, т.е. для базы ACCESS?
← →
StarCon (2003-03-17 14:53) [4]Не знаю, Сань, акцессовские - mdb вроде...
← →
Sergei (2003-03-17 15:05) [5]используй провайдера VS FOXPRO
← →
sniknik (2003-03-17 15:10) [6]?
EOleException : Object or provider is not capable of performing requested operation
это потому что файл на самом деле Fox-прошный (может быть), и/или выдернут из DBC базы. (было такое)
попытайся с такой строкой
Provider=MSDASQL.1;Persist Security Info=False;Extended Properties="DSN=Таблицы Visual FoxPro;UID=;SourceDB=d:\;SourceType=DBF;Exclusive=No;BackgroundFetch=Yes;Collate=RUSSIAN;Null=Yes;Deleted=Yes;"
если не пройдет удали признаки индекса - 28 байт с нуля в заголовке таблици и признак dbc (в конце описания структуры заголовка увидиш) естественно если они есть (если нет то таблица еще какогото другого формата)
← →
Wellslava (2003-03-17 15:18) [7]Вот это у меня работает: ConnectionString
Provider=MSDASQL.1;Persist Security Info=False;Data Source=Файлы dBASE
← →
sniknik (2003-03-17 15:42) [8]Wellslava © (17.03.03 15:18)
а хочеш я тебе пришлю dbf файл с которым не будет?
(ключевое слово dBASE, есть форматы которые тоже dbf но не dBase)
2 StarCon (17.03.03 13:44)
нужно определится, тебе нужна инфа из тех файлов? тогда можно помучится. Или просто работать? тогда задавай строку первую из данных - > (sniknik © (17.03.03 13:48)) и пересоздай таблици с ней (чтобы был 100% формат dBase), либо через BDE их сделай Датабасе Десктоп (лиш бы dBase)
Страницы: 1 вся ветка
Текущий архив: 2003.04.03;
Скачать: CL | DM;
Память: 0.45 MB
Время: 0.013 c